WASHINGTON – On Friday, March 29, Representative Kevin Kiley (R-CA) will be hosting a pinning ceremony for Vietnam Veterans at Folsom Middle School at 500 Blue Ravine Rd, Folsom, CA 95630. Over 40 Vietnam Veterans and their families will be in attendance.

“On behalf of a grateful nation, I am honored to recognize the hard work and many sacrifices of our Vietnam Veterans. This Pinning Ceremony is a chance, in many cases overdue, to thank our Vietnam Veterans for their outstanding service,” said Rep. Kiley.

WHAT: The 2008 National Defense Authorization Act established the United States of America Vietnam War Commemoration with an objective to thank and honor our 7 million Vietnam veterans and 10 million families of those who served for their heroic service and sacrifice on behalf of the Nation. Over 40 Vietnam Veterans will be recognized at the ceremony.

WHO: Congressman Kevin Kiley; Vietnam Veterans in CA03

WHERE: Folsom Middle School Multipurpose Room, 500 Blue Ravine Rd, Folsom, CA 95630

WHEN: Friday, March 29, from 5:30 p.m. to 7 p.m.
